Police ignore petrol thieves

-

POLICE are refusing to hunt petrol thieves because of budget cuts.

At least eight forces have stopped pursuing drivers who flee garages without paying for their fuel.

The Petrol Retailers Associatio­n have warned the crime is costing the industry £30million a year.

Chairman Brian Madderson said: “It’s a serious problem. Police are ignoring this crime.

“They are technicall­y encouragin­g criminals to steal petrol.”
